Centaurs are mythical creatures of Greek origin. They are usually described in modern media as having the head and torso of a human attached at the waist to the withers of a horse (where the neck would attach).
In horses, a colt is a male horse 4 years old or younger. The phrase centaur colt probably describes a young male centaur.
